The Arizona Cardinals compete in the NFC West Division of the National Football League. The team has been known as the Cardinals since 1901, but only took the name of Arizona in 1994. Although the location of the franchise has changed a few times, the fact still remains that the team competes with a high level of intensity and success year in and year out. This has gone a long way in drawing and retaining fans.
The Cardinals play their home games at the beautiful and modern State Farm Stadium. Located in Glendale, this venue just opened in 2006. When it comes down to it, many people feel that this stadium is the best in the league. And there are not too many people who will argue this point.
Although the Cardinals have not had much success as of late, they have won quite a few games over the years. They won their division in 1947, 1948, 1974, and 1975. They may be on a drought over the recent years, but the team is more committed than ever before to returning to their winning ways.
Many great players have competed for the Cardinals over the years. Some of the more popular names include Pat Tillman, Larry Wilson, Stan Mauldin, and J.V. Cain among many others.
After a 2008 season that saw the Cardinals in the Super Bowl, fans are more excited than ever before. This has led to high demand for Cardinals tickets; no matter where the seats are located.
With a great stadium and a commitment to getting better, it is only a matter of time until the Cardinals are once again at the top of the football world.
State Farm Stadium is a well designed multi-use stadium and is home turf to the Arizona Cardinals as well as the annual Fiesta Bowl.The State Farm Stadium proudly features a fully retractable grass playing surface, the first of its kind among football stadiums in the US.The natural grass surface was built on top of a synthetic drainage system designed by AirField Systems.
